Ответ:
The Bible was written originally in Hebrew and Greek.
Martin Luther was a Protestant Reformer and translated the Bible into German, he also believed that it should be available to everyone.
John Wycliffe was an English theologian and reformer. He translated the Bible into English.
Desiderius Erasmus was a Dutch humanist, he translated the New Testament into Greek.
Jan Hus, a Czech theologian and philosopher, and he is considered the church's first reormer translated the Wycliffe's works into Czech.
